Newsec Infra advises Arise on the divestment of the 231 MW Skaftåsen wind farm to Foresight Group

Arise AB (publ) (“Arise”) has today entered into an agreement with funds managed by Foresight Group LLP (“Foresight”), a UK based leading independent infrastructure and private equity investment manager, for the sale of the 231 MW wind farm Skaftåsen (the “Project”). Closing of the transaction will occur today.

At closing, Arise will receive a fixed consideration of approx. EUR 19.1 million. An additional EUR 6.4 million in variable consideration is expected to be received once construction of the Project has been completed. The sale is expected to have a positive impact on earnings of approx. SEK 210 million in total over the years 2019 to 2021, of which approx. SEK 140 million in Q4 2019.  The variable part of the consideration is dependent on how construction of the Project proceeds versus plan and budget. The transaction also includes an additional production based earn-out mechanism amounting to up to approx. EUR 4.5 million.

The transaction will be implemented through a sale of the shares in Skaftåsen Vindkraft AB (the company holding the project rights) from Arise AB to FW Skaftåsen BidCo AB, a company controlled by Foresight.

Arise will manage the construction and once operational, manage the Project on behalf of Foresight through construction and asset management agreements.

Siemens Gamesa will be supplying 35 turbines with a capacity of 6.6 MW each from its new cutting-edge 5.X platform. Construction of the Project has already begun, and commissioning is expected late 2021.

Daniel Johansson, CEO, Arise AB said:

“We are very happy to introduce not only a significant new investor in the shape of leading independent infrastructure investment manager Foresight to the Swedish wind market, but also cutting-edge new technology provided by Siemens Gamesa. To launch this new technology on the Nordic market together with Siemens Gamesa and Foresight represents a landmark event for us. This great project is founded on strong relationships and collaboration from start to finish, and we look forward to realising this exciting project together with these renowned partners.”

 

Daniel Cambridge, Senior Investment Manager, Foresight Group said:

“We are very pleased to announce our first greenfield onshore wind investment in Sweden. As a leading international infrastructure investor, Foresight is delighted to be partnering with an experienced developer in Arise and also to be deploying the latest innovations in onshore wind technology with Siemens Gamesa. The Skaftåsen project will make a valuable contribution to renewable energy production and carbon reduction targets in Sweden, and also make a material contribution to the local community via the annual community contribution payment which is aligned to our ESG focused investment criteria.”
